Is Hybrid App Building Preferable?
The very first decision while developing an mobile application is whether it should be native app , hybrid app , or web application , and that is completely dependent on your budget, user experience and the most important skills of mobile application developer. However each types of apps has their own pros and cons.
As Hybrid mobile app stands in between of native and Web application , it has the properties of both thus making it more advantageous. Mobile application development is always achieving advancement in technology , so is Hybrid Mobile Application Development , making it extraordinary popular options.
What is Hybrid Application?
An Hybrid App is nothing but a web app , but it has been gifted with a Native app container thus allowing it to get benefited with certain Native app features like using device camera , calendar , push notification and much more which is next to impossible in web application which they can't access in any way. Hybrid Apps are building using HTML , CSS , Javascript simple to use technologies , thus giving them cross platform functionality and can be installed on your device from respective stores.
The Pros And Cons Of Hybrid Kind Of Applications
The biggest advantage of having Hybrid app is you only need to build only one app and that will work across all platforms , i.e. , whether android or iOS , thus making it native feel for the user. Building a Native App for different platforms will definitely requires two or three times of work and will almost double the bucks in comparison with Native apps.
Also Hybrid App will let developer to work on the language they are already familiar with like HTML , CSS , and Javascript . As most Hybrid apps are build with basic front end technology , developers usually don't requires separate skills to developer app on different platforms like Apple's objective -C swift , and Xcode and other software development kits(SDK's)
However you have to suffer from some sacrifices with cross platform technology. As Native app is development for single platform , they perform at their best on their platform specifically if apps has lots and lots of data, or app needs to be refreshed frequently.
Note:"If a hybrid app is exceptionally well built, it should be difficult to tell the difference between it and a native version."
How Hybrid Apps Can Be Built ?
The difference in hybrid vs. indigenous boils beside to how the app is let know following its installed not quite the phone. A native app is built to seek a specific mobile device and working system: iOS for Apple devices, Android-powered devices, and therefore coarsely. It runs upon that platform, and that platform single-handedly. A web app, upon the subsidiary hand, runs upon a devices browser. But a hybrid app works a tiny bit differently, borrowing from both: its installed following suggestion to a device, back a native app, but control in a WebViewa browser-when component in the native container that allows the app to admission those aspects of a phone that make it a comfortable, tempting app: the camera, speaker, GPS, and more. The code a developer writes in the hybrid framework or platform will mean the devices WebView.
How can a hybrid app admission a devices hardware? Through plugins, which are written in native code and confess a hybrid app to access a devices capabilities through APIs.
If you want suggestions or want expert advice you can contact us for developing the app. We are mobile application development company based in Delhi , India and has been awarded as best App development company.